Straight Bets


Straight betting is the most common type of sports betting. Sometimes called a

"single bet," straight bets are simply swayed by the outcome of a single game or

event.


Example 1: The Toronto Raptors are playing the Boston Celtics in an NBA game.

You bet Toronto because you think the Raptors will beat Boston.

Example 2: UFC heavyweight champion Francis Nganu is fighting challenger Cyril

Gain. You bet on the champion because you believe Ngano will win the game.


Spread Bets

The best way to think of a spread bet is to do with the margin of victory. Spread betting

involves "giving" or taking a specific number of points/goals/runs. The number reflects the

winning margin determined and expected by the sports book.


Betters choose whether to "accept" the spread (meaning betting on the weak) or to "reduce"

the spread (meaning betting on what they like).


Example: Dallas Cowboys (-5.5) vs Philadelphia Eagles (+5.5). If you think the Cowboys will

win by at least six points, you'll give them 5.5 points. If the Eagles like the chance to win the

game or lose by less than five points, you will take 5.5 points.


Every point spread has a chance of winning, and both teams are more likely to have a -110

chance of winning. As explained in the "How do you stand a chance" section above, it

means that if you want to bet -5.5 for the Cowboys or +5.5 for the Eagles, you have to bet

$110 for a $100 (or $11 for a $10 win).

Totals Bets

The total bet is quite similar to the point spread. The total betting, also called "over/under

betting," focuses on the final score of a given game rather than on who wins the game.


When betting the total, you're just predicting whether the two teams involved will combine

for less (under) scores than the total (over) scores/goals/points posted by the sports book.


Example: Los Angeles Rams vs Seattle Seahawks matchups total 42.5 If you think the

Rams and Seahawks will collaborate at least 43 points by the end of the game, you'll bet on

an over. If a defensive slugfest that ends with a total of less than 42 points is expected, you

will bet on the underground.


If you're interested in over/under betting, remember this famous saying because it involves

betting money from the total: "It's never under until it's over!"  토토 In other words, as long as the

game is in progress, you can beat the overbet or lose the underbet.


On the other hand, if you bet 42.5 points on the Seahawks-Rams over and score 24-21

points at half-time, there is a winner, so you don't have to sweat in the second half.


Futures Bets

Future betting is another fun way to participate in sports betting. Rather than betting on

games today or this week, future bets are just a bet that will be decided in the future.


For example, there are betting on the winning team of the World Series, betting on the

country to win the soccer World Cup, betting on the golfer to win the Masters tournament

next year, and betting on the winner of the NFL Offensive Rookie of the Year.


Future bets tend to offer greater possibilities, and therefore greater potential rewards, than

straight bets. The reason is simple. For example, predicting a Stanley Cup winner at the

start of an NHL campaign is more difficult than choosing which team will win a random

regular-season game.


Important things to remember about future bets: The odds are constantly changing. For

example, just because the Los Angeles Lakers have a +1500 chance of winning an NBA

title on the first day of the season doesn't mean the probability will remain solid for the next

seven months (in fact, they won't).


Injury, trading, sub-expectation (or more) performance can affect how the futures market

develops. That said, the odds you get when you make a bet will never change. In other

words, if you bet the Lakers on +1500, they're a win for your entire season long. If the


Lakers play well and the betting market drops to +400, you've made a great bet. But if the

Lakers struggle and their odds drop to +5000, well... Your bet will be a big problem.


Serious betters in the futures market always find the best value. You should, too. That's why

it's important to do research before putting money in. After all, why would a sports book

have a Lakers on +1500 when another sports book offers a probability of +1800?


Prop Bets

While other markets focus on the final outcome of a game or event, prop bets are related to

individual competitors' performance or even not being displayed on the box score.


One example of a player prop is to bet on Tom Brady's total touchdown pass (1.5 TD or

higher) in the game.
